AI Summary
Security-focused patch release fixing a race condition in user role validation that could potentially allow privilege escalation during concurrent role change operations. Also includes client and relay improvements.

## Release Notes for v0.65.3 🛡️ Security Fix: Race Condition in Role Update Validation **What was affected** A race condition in the user role validation logic could allow permission checks to succeed based on stale role data. Under very specific timing conditions, concurrent requests during a role change (e.g., while an admin was being demoted to user) could bypass role validation when changing another users role. **Exploit Potential** If an administrator account was being demoted while simultaneously performing acocunt ownership transfer actions, a race window existed where the system could treat the user as having elevated permissions to change owners. In a coordinated scenario involving two administrator accounts, this could potentially allow privilege escalation — for example, promoting a user to Owner during the demotion window. **Conditions Required** Exploitation required: - Two administrator accounts. - One administrator being actively demoted. - Concurrent ownership transfer requests executed precisely during the demotion process. - Precise timing to trigger the race condition. This issue required intentional coordination and timing, making it unlikely to occur accidentally and will require access to two admin accounts. ### What's New #### Client & Mobile Improvements - Batched **macOS DNS domains** to avoid truncation issues.
